Republican Applause for Trump’s Firm Stance
The recent intense exchange between former U.S. President Donald Trump and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ky has sparked reactions, particularly among U.S. Republican lawmakers. Mike Johnson, the House Speaker, hailed the encounter as a victory for U.S. first, emphasizing an end to the era where countries could exploit America without respect.
Elon Musk also publicly supported Trump, using social media to echo sentiments of patriotic pride. This “America first” stance is gaining traction among conservative circles, who appreciate the firm approach to international diplomacy.
Republican Voices on Ukraine’s Role
Indiana’s Victoria Spartz and Florida’s Greg Steube criticized Zelensky’s actions, framing the encounter as a significant diplomatic misstep. Senators like Lindsey Graham echoed these sentiments, indicating a shift in support potentially redefining U.S.-Ukraine relations.
Dissonance in the Ranks
While consensus is emerging in some quarters, voices like Don Bacon highlight concerns about the repercussions on U.S. foreign policy. He lamented what he described as a “bad day” for American international strategy, showcasing the ongoing debate within U.S. political circles.
